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Grouting Material: The choice between cementitious grout, chemical grout, or other specialized materials can significantly impact the overall cost.
- Project Size: Larger projects typically require more materials and labor, leading to higher costs.
- Soil Conditions: Challenging soil conditions may necessitate additional preparation and specialized techniques, increasing the expense.
- Accessibility: Hard-to-reach areas or complex structures can require more time and effort, thus raising costs.
- Depth of Injection: Deeper injections generally require more grout and labor, influencing the overall price.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Belleville, MI, can vary and affect the total cost of the project.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task Description | Average Cost (Belleville, MI) |
---|---|
Cementitious Grouting (per cubic yard) | $100 - $150 |
Chemical Grouting (per gallon) | $30 - $50 |
Soil Stabilization (per square foot) | $5 - $10 |
Void Filling (per cubic yard) | $200 - $300 |
Foundation Repair (per linear foot) | $50 - $100 |
